SUMMIT OVERVIEW

Registration - 8:30 - 9 AM

Lunch - 11:45 AM - 12:30 pm

Conference Presentation Lineup - 9 AM - 4 PM

  • Welcome!
  • CHW Certification: Pathways & Decisions
  • Fishbowl: CHW Initiatives in NH
  • Update on National CHW Initiatives: NACHW & C3 Project 
  • Concurrent Breakout Sessions: CHWs & Stakeholders
  • CHW Awards Celebration and NH CHW Coalition
  • "A Mother's Story: Journey to Becoming an Advocate"
  • Reflections of the Day

CONTINUING EDUCATION 

Nurses
Southern NH AHEC is an Approved Provider of continuing nursing education by the Northeast Multistate Division (NE-MSD), an accredited approver of continuing nursing education by the American Nurses Credentialing Center’s Commission on Accreditation. 
5.5 contact hours,. Activity Number: 1273

Physicians
The Southern NH Area Health Education Center, accredited by the NH Medical Society, designates this live activity for a maximum of 5.5 A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s). Physicians should claim only the credit commensurate with the extent of their participation in the activity.

For all other health professionals:  5.5 hours
